I am kinda surprised nobody made an m90 swap kit back in the day other than the instacharger.
I could see it being kinda fun to drive.
My Saleen Explorer 5.0 had an M90 and that was fun to drive with an auto and awd.
I had it off to be rebuilt and ported and the design was incredibly simple (for a supercharger setup, not simple as in I could make it, lol).
Was a rectangle funnel over the original gt40 lower and an elbow out back.
Throw in a bypass and a couple pulley's.
It was made by explorer express and dealer installed in the later made xp8's.
